22: Shannon Eckstein - Ironman Surf Lifesaving Champion
About this episode
In this episode of The Physical Performance Show I have a fire-side chat with Ironman Surf Lifesaving Champion - Shannon Eckstein
Listen in as we delve into the following:
- Shannon Eckstein – Ironman Surf Lifesaving Champion
- Why Shannon fears not doing his best
- Shannon discusses perfecting the little things in races
- How Shannon started in surf lifesaving
- The coaches and mentors in Shannon's early days
- Shannon adjusting to the elite pressures after winning the Nutrigrain championship
- Performing with pain
- How Shannon set some new goals
- Shannon on injury and health and surgery
- Shannon's favourite titles and competitions
- Shannon on family life
- Who Shannon looks up to
- Battling it out with his brother Caine
- Bucket list beyond surfing
